Output 2066361ed4b70391fa6391169b70f43c54828dc32d51ae3abaf37bf3f56851e8:5

value
10153
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 538ba3f899ad50e75c405a8ba9477cc8940e566d221c4ee8a1fafe340656fc31
address
ltc1p2w9687ye44gwwhzqt296j3muez2qu4ndygwya69pltlrgpjklscsa7age0
transaction
2066361ed4b70391fa6391169b70f43c54828dc32d51ae3abaf37bf3f56851e8
spent
true